The perimeter of a regular decagon is 363m. State the length of one of its sides.

Mathematics
1 answer:
ikadub [295]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

36.3 m

Step-by-step explanation:

because a decagon has 10 sides so 363 divided by 10=36.3

Solve for x: 4(x + 2) = 3(x − 2)<br><br>A) −2<br>B)−4<br>C) −10<br>D) −14
BARSIC [14]

4(x+2)=3(x-2)

Multiply the first bracket by 4

Multiply the second bracket by 3

4x+8=3x-6

Move 3x to the left hand side, whenever moving a number with a letter the sign changes ( positive 3x to negative 3x)

4x-3x+8=3x-3x-6

x+8=-6

Move positive 8 to the right hand side

x+8-8=-6-8

x=-14

Check answer by using substitution method

Use x=-14 into both of the equations

4(-14+2)=3(-14-2)

-56+8=-42-6

-48=-48

Answer is -14- D)

If three times the larger of two numbers is four times the smaller and the difference between the numbers is 8, then the larger
MaRussiya [10]

Answer:

Larger number = 32

Step-by-step explanation:

Smaller number = x

Larger number = y

y - x = 8    -----------(I)

3y = 4x  ---------------(II)

3y/4 = x

Plug in x = 3y/4 in equation (I)

y - \frac{3}{4}y = 8\\\\\frac{4}{4}y - \frac{3}{4}y = 8\\\\\frac{1}{4}y = 8\\

 y = 8*4

  y = 32

Plug in y = 32 in equation (II)

3y = 4x

3*32 = 4x

4x = 3*32

x = \frac{3*32}{4}

x = 3 *8

x = 24
